A highly capable i7 variant that trades integrated graphics for a slightly larger cache, delivering excellent value for Chinese gamers and creators using dedicated GPUs.

Best for: Building a dedicated gaming or creator PC in the Chinese market.

Read the full review

The i9-14900T is a marvel of engineering, stuffing 24 cores into a 35W power limit, making it the ultimate choice for space-constrained builds that refuse to compromise on thread count.

Best for: Building a powerful mini-PC or small form factor workstation where cooling is limited.

Frequently Asked Questions

Which is better, Intel Core i7-13790F or Intel Core i9-14900T?

Based on our editorial ratings, the Intel Core i7-13790F comes out ahead with a score of 8.8/10. That said, the best choice depends on your workload — check the spec and performance breakdown above for gaming, productivity and efficiency differences.

Which is faster for gaming, Intel Core i7-13790F or Intel Core i9-14900T?

For gaming, the Intel Core i7-13790F leads with a gaming performance score of 90/100 among Intel Core i7-13790F and Intel Core i9-14900T.

Which uses less power?

The Intel Core i9-14900T has the lowest rated TDP. Power draw across these chips: Intel Core i7-13790F (65 W), Intel Core i9-14900T (35 W).

Do Intel Core i7-13790F and Intel Core i9-14900T use the same socket?

Yes — all of these CPUs use the LGA 1700 socket, so they share compatible motherboards.

Which has more cores?

The Intel Core i9-14900T has the most cores. Core counts: Intel Core i7-13790F (16 cores), Intel Core i9-14900T (24 cores).
